Firm under foot or is it?

Dsc04808_5 After the amazing snow conditions of last week the sun and skiers enjoying it have left us with little powder to be had but lots of firm skiing on and off piste..or are there hidden gems out there? 20 min drive and a border later(think Italy) the skiing is still light and fluffy. But if you are heading out there be aware of the wind and the loading of slopes thats been taking place, its always a reality and a real danger.keep alert and rip it.

It has begun.

So its begun and with first early season snow fall(12th-14th Nov) coming thick and heavy the excitement is almost overwhelming.   

15th_nov So much so that Some of the Hat team members took a bit of a hike and where rewarded with surprisingly good snow(see our Chamonix gallery).Around 50 cm came over a few days but as soon as the clouds lifted the wind began, redepositing snow quickly.This is definitely something that should be kept in mind as I'm sure after the next snow fall a lot more of you will be heading out for some touring action. Remember--grip it and rip it--Safely.
